Naval Group is supporting Microsoft towards its objective to build, deploy and operate an underwater datacenter which is as powerful as several thousand high end consumer PCs with enough storage for about five million movies. The datacenter is contained in a submersible cylindrical system inspired by the underwater constructions of Naval Group. A triangular base (also called Subsea Docking Structure), ensures the positioning of the datacenter at the bottom of the ocean. A dual air-water system enables cooling of the datacenter, thus taking advantage of the temperature of the underwater environment.

Naval Group, with the support of its subsidiary Naval Energies, carried out this project relying on its strong industrial capabilities, involving the sites of Nantes-Indret (design), Cherbourg (model tests), Lorient (subsea base manufacturing) and Brest (design and manufacturing of the pressure vessel).

A payload of 12 racks containing standard Microsoft servers and associated cooling system infrastructure is loaded into Project Natick’s Northern Isles datacenter at a Naval Group facility in Brest, France.

The European Marine Energy Centre test base provided a favorable environment for the deployment of Phase 2 of the Natick Project, which is powered by marine renewable energy sources.

The underwater datacenter is designed to remain immersed for 5 years without direct intervention and will be operated “lights-out” for a year to evaluate its performance in real use conditions.

Ben Cutler, Project Natick Manager at Microsoft Research: “Microsoft is pleased to collaborate with Naval Group on Phase 2 of Project Natick. Project Natick reflects Microsoft’s ongoing quest for cloud datacenter solutions that offer less resource intensive options, rapid provisioning, lower costs, and high agility in meeting customer needs.

A key advantage is getting closer to our customers: half the world’s population lives within 200 km of the sea, so placing datacenters offshore increases the proximity of the cloud to the population, reducing latency and providing better responsiveness. And by deploying in the water we benefit from ready access to cooling – reducing the requirement for energy for cooling by up to 95%.

Naval Group’s deep expertise in innovative marine technologies, including renewables, makes it an ideal choice for collaboration on Phase 2’s design, fabrication, and deployment of a standard, manufacturable, rapidly deployable datacenter.”
